Description
House. Early C18. Squared coursed lias with thatched roof. Originally 3-unit plan. Single storey with attic; 2-window range of dormers with plank loft door to right. Entrance to left is C19 part-glazed door with wood lintel. Casement windows with leaded lights; one with stone lintel, others with wood lintels. 2 brick stacks at ridge. Early C19 extension to left of 2-window range with leaded casements having flat segmented heads. Ashlar gable parapets and kneelers. Brick stack at end.
